A member asked:

If i turn my eyes to the corner (up, left, down, right) without turning my head i can faintly see 2 big dark spots in center. what is that?

4 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Get checked: If the spots are not moving (like "floaters"), then they may be due to a number of possible causes including damage to your cornea. You should discuss this with your primary medical provider or specialist, & may need an ophthalmology evaluation. Hope that helps.
